    • isSuspectConstant

      public boolean isSuspectConstant(Varnode varnode)
      Check if the constant is a suspect constant It shouldn't be trusted in certain cases. Suspect constants act like constants, but are in a Suspicious address space instead of the constant space.
      Parameters:
      varnode - varnode to check
      Returns:
      true if varnode is a suspect constant
    • isStackSymbolicSpace

      public boolean isStackSymbolicSpace(Varnode varnode)
      Check if varnode is in the stack space
      Parameters:
      varnode - varnode to check
      Returns:
      true if this varnode is stored in the symbolic stack space
    • isStackSpaceName

      public boolean isStackSpaceName(String spaceName)
      Check if spaceName is associated with the stack
      Parameters:
      spaceName - of address space to check
      Returns:
      true if spaceName is associated with the stack space
    • isSymbolicSpace

      public boolean isSymbolicSpace(AddressSpace space)
      Check if the space name is a symbolic space. A symbolic space is a space named after a register/unknown value and an offset into that symbolic space. Symbolic spaces come from the OffsetAddressFactory
      Parameters:
      space - the address space
      Returns:
      true if is a symbolic space
    • isSymbolicSpace

      public boolean isSymbolicSpace(int spaceID)
      Check if the space ID is a symbolic space. A symbolic space is a space named after a register/unknown value and an offset into that symbolic space. Symbolic spaces come from the OffsetAddressFactory
      Parameters:
      spaceID - the ID of the space
      Returns:
      true if is a symbolic space
    • isExternalSpace

      public boolean isExternalSpace(int spaceID)
      Check if the space ID is an external space. External spaces are single locations that have no size normally associated with a location in another program.
      Parameters:
      spaceID - the ID of the space
      Returns:
      true if is a symbolic space
